This is an automated email from the ASF dual-hosted git repository.

anton p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/beam.git.


    from 2fbc4c3  Merge pull request #6798: [BEAM-5833] Fix checkstyle breakage
     add 5751d49  [SQL] Move builtin aggregations creation to a map of factories
     add 2649207  [SQL] Simplify AggregationRel
     add 5fbc2b9  [SQL] Add AggregationCall wrapper
     add a998596  [SQL] Inline aggregation rel helper transforms
     add 8f7608e  [SQL] Move CombineFn creation to AggregationCall constructor
     add 6ea49ad  [SQL] Split and rename Aggregation CombineFn wrappers
     add d6cfc06  [SQL] Make AggregationCombineFnAdapter non-AutoValue
     add bb82e44  [SQL] Convert ifs to guard statements in 
AggregationCombineFnAdapter
     add 3fbdd02  [SQL] Convert Covariance to accept rows instead of KVs
     add 3292271  [SQL] Split Args Adapters from AggregationCombineFnAdapter
     add 19ec3d2  [SQL] Extract MultipleAggregationFn from 
BeamAggregationTransforms
     add 301b0c9  [SQL] Clean up, comment aggregation transforms
     new c0a9dff  Merge pull request #6770 from akedin/aggregations-refactor

The 1 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ails.  The revisions
listed as "add" were already present in the repository and have only
been added to this reference.


Summary of changes:
 .../sql/impl/rel/BeamAggregationRel.java           | 173 ++++--
 .../impl/transform/BeamAggregationTransforms.java  | 353 -------------
 .../impl/transform/BeamBuiltinAggregations.java    | 106 ++--
 .../sql/impl/transform/MultipleAggregationsFn.java | 175 +++++++
 .../impl/transform/agg/AggregationArgsAdapter.java | 168 ++++++
 .../transform/agg/AggregationCombineFnAdapter.java | 141 +++++
 .../sql/impl/transform/agg/CovarianceFn.java       |  26 +-
 .../sql/impl/transform/agg/VarianceFn.java         |  10 +
 .../transform/BeamAggregationTransformTest.java    | 582 ---------------------
 9 files changed, 695 insertions(+), 1039 deletions(-)
 delete mode 100644 
sdks/java/extensions/sql/src/main/java/org/apache/beam/sdk/extensions/sql/impl/transform/BeamAggregationTransforms.java
 create mode 100644 
sdks/java/extensions/sql/src/main/java/org/apache/beam/sdk/extensions/sql/impl/transform/MultipleAggregationsFn.java
 create mode 100644 
sdks/java/extensions/sql/src/main/java/org/apache/beam/sdk/extensions/sql/impl/transform/agg/AggregationArgsAdapter.java
 create mode 100644 
sdks/java/extensions/sql/src/main/java/org/apache/beam/sdk/extensions/sql/impl/transform/agg/AggregationCombineFnAdapter.java
 delete mode 100644 
sdks/java/extensions/sql/src/test/java/org/apache/beam/sdk/extensions/sql/impl/schema/transform/BeamAggregationTransformTest.java

Reply via email to